National Express is the UK’s leading long-distance coach company, operating over 550 services per day and serving more than 900 destinations nationwide. It also runs frequent services to major UK airports — including Heathrow, Gatwick, Stansted, Luton, and Bristol — 24 hours a day. All National Express coaches are air-conditioned and offer free Wi-Fi and onboard entertainment. Most vehicles are equipped with seat belts and power outlets at every seat, allowing you to charge your phone or laptop during your journey. Ticket options include Restricted Fare, Standard Fare, and Fully Flexible Fare, with the latter providing maximum flexibility for cancellations or changes.

Pound sterling (£)

Bath is pricier than many UK cities, with higher hotel and dining costs in the centre, though buses and casual meals are fairly manageable for tourists.

Average meal costs

Budget
£8-15 for fast food or a simple lunch.
Mid-range
£20-35 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
£60+ per person for upscale dining.
Coffee
£3-4.50 for a cappuccino.

Tipping culture

Service may be included in restaurants; if not, 10-12.5% is standard for good service. Round up for taxis. Café tipping is optional.

Buses from Swindon to Bath

There is one direct bus service a day between Swindon and Bath. The 37-mile journey takes around one hour and ten minutes by National Express. The service is scheduled to leave Swindon bus station, on Fleming Way, at 10:35 a.m. and arrive into Bath Spa bus station at 11:45 a.m. Both bus stations are in the centre of town. The same service operates on the route seven days a week. There are currently no indirect services between Swindon and Bath. The cost of the ticket is cheaper if purchased in advance of travel.
